I have been using At Ease for Workgroups on all of our Macs at school since last year. It hasn't been bypassed by anyone yet, but you do have to make sure that your security is set. Each teacher has their own password to get to their stuff. It makes it easy for them to organize their folders (they weren't before..everything was in 1 big mess!) and keeps them and others from playing with control panels, chooser, etc. This is particularly important when we have several teachers still sharing a machine. In addition, we can set up a folder for the kids. We have 1 group of K teachers who have a number of CD-ROMs for their kids and I have set up the CDs on the folder so they can just click on the icon and go into the CD. (They do need an adult around to get the right cd in the drive). It works out great!!! Barb Baker John Campbell Elem Selah, WA BarbBkr@aol.com
